Transaction 668763c1c3edcbd91696bf9f00f97c971d6fe1f0ebc062d3174c79e83d12e185
1 Input
1 Output
-
668763c1c3edcbd91696bf9f00f97c971d6fe1f0ebc062d3174c79e83d12e185:0
- value
- 20781388
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a7bb563fe75cda3b6b82bb9be08f34f15f5063e52f1f6c6a2f028ff10e4706d1
- address
- bc1p57a4v0l8tndrk6uzhwd7pre57904qcl99u0kc630q28lzrj8qmgsu4rnh3